The University of Oslo: A Pioneer in Education and Innovation

Established in 1811, the University of Oslo stands as Norway’s oldest and one of its most prestigious institutions of higher learning. The university boasts a reputation for spearheading research across a wide array of disciplines, from the humanities to cutting-edge scientific inquiries. With more than 28,000 students hailing from various corners of the globe, it prides itself on a diverse academic community that fosters a multicultural and innovative environment.

Particularly notable is the university’s Center for Ecological and Evolutionary Synthesis, which collaborates with international researchers to address global environmental challenges. The Center’s work is especially relevant in light of growing concerns about climate change and marine ecosystem conservation.
